When it came to racial beliefs, Hitler believed that Germans were

History
1 answer:
Mekhanik [1.2K]3 years ago
8 0
Superior to other peoples, especially Jews.

Nazism and Hitler's policies had promoted racial superiority in Germany. Propaganda in films and posters showed anti semitism and superiority of the German Race.

Which clause gives Congress the right of implied powers?
Mice21 [21]

Answer:

Elastic Clause

Explanation:

Implied powers come from the Constitution's “Elastic Clause,” which grants Congress power to pass any laws considered “necessary and proper” for effectively exercising its “enumerated” powers

I need information on the sugar act of 1764
just olya [345]

Answer:

Definition of Sugar Act

The American Revenue Act of 1764, so called Sugar Act, was a law that attempted to curb the smuggling of sugar and molasses in the colonies by reducing the previous tax rate and enforcing the collection of duties. ... The 1764 Sugar Act amended the existing 1733 Sugar and Molasses Act.
